Erros comuns

'Show' alone for arrival is incomplete; must include 'up'. Using it only as ‘to appear’ may be ambiguous in formal contexts.

Similar / contraste

turn up – informal British equivalent of showing up; stand out – to become noticeable but not necessarily arriving or embarrassing.

Interferências

In American English the phrase can mean both neutral appearance and embarrassment depending on context; learners should pay attention to tone and situation.

Família do chunk

  • no-show (noun)

Nuance

Casual register: simply means ‘to arrive’. In a negative connotation, it implies embarrassment or exposing flaws (e.g., ‘show someone up’) which carries social impact.

Efeito pragmático

Conveys casual revelation; used to comment on tardiness or to subtly criticize behavior without overt confrontation.
